㈠ Db2 /home/db2inst1/sqllib/db2mp中的FODC_BadPage_2008-10-21-21.30.50.294090是什么文件,能删吗
可以删除,我的DB也是因为这个文件太大,把根目录占满。删除后重启操作系统,再重启数据库就正常了。IBM工程师说因为我的存储有问题,产生了大量的日志。可的存储实际是上午掉了一条线,后来接上了。结果产生的日志太大,把根目录占满后,linux认为是只读。只能是删除文件后重启OS来解决。
㈡ DB2如何快速删除大量记录
如过删除之后只有很少量的数据的话,可以试一下把保留的数据到新的表里面,把原来的表drop掉,然后再把新表rename。
另外,你如果不怕操作错误的话,可以把日志关掉,这样删除的速度回比较快。
还有,如果表上的index比较多,而你又打开了auto_reorg那也会很慢的。
另外,不知道你是怎么删除的,一次删除多少数据; 这有知道这些详细情况才能知道为什么这么慢。
㈢ db2 数据库 如何删除几天前的数据求各位大神!
select * from 目标表格 where date(current timestamp) - date(时间字段) < 天数
例如:select * from SALES where date(current timestamp) - date(SALES_DATE) < 2
㈣ 如何清理db2diag.log
db2diag.log,是用来记录DB2数据库运行中的信息的文件。可以通过此文件,查看记录的有关DB2数据库详细的错误信息。此文件也是不断增大的,需要定期进行清理。 可以通过查看实例的配置参数DIAGPATH,来确定db2diag.log文件是放在哪个目录下:db2 get dbm cfg 如果Diagnostic data directory path(DIAGPATH) = /home/db2inst1/sqllib/db2mp,则此文件是放在/home/db2inst1/sqllib/db2mp目录下。当文件系统/home的使用率达到80%-90%左右时,应及时删除db2diag.log文件。 请按以下正确步骤操作: 确认应用、DB2已经停止。 将原db2diag.log文件备份到其它文件系统下。 删除db2diag.log文件。删除后,DB2会自动创建一个新的文件。 注意:如果你觉得以上操作不保险的话,Db2提供了自动归档db2diag.log的命令db2diag -a 自动将该文件以日期时间命名
㈤ 在aix(类UNIX)系统上怎么彻底删除db2数据库
db2 list db directory 查看PBOC数据库在哪个目录下,到该目录下查看时候还有文件。
一般操作是直接db2 uncatalog db PBOC,把该数据库编目去了,就不会list出来了,再到该目录下删除文件夹
㈥ windows系统下DB2数据库实例可以被删除吗如何删除
连接数据库就有一个instance,不连接就没有了,不用删除!
㈦ 怎么清理db2数据库前一个月的数据
创建数据库
选择开始菜单中→程序→【Management SQL Server 2008】→【SQL Server Management Studio】命令,打开【SQL Server Management Studio】窗口,并使用Windows或 SQL Server身份验证建立连接。
在【对象资源管理器】窗口中展开服务器,然后选择【数据库】节点
右键单击【数据库】节点,从弹出来的快捷菜单中选择【新建数据库】命令。
执行上述操作后,会弹出【新建数据库】对话框。在对话框、左侧有3个选项,分别是【常规】、【选项】和【文件组】。完成这三个选项中的设置会后,就完成了数据库的创建工作,
在【数据库名称】文本框中输入要新建数据库的名称。例如,这里以“新建的数据库”。
在【所有者】文本框中输入新建数据库的所有者,如sa。根据数据库的使用情况,选择启用或者禁用【使用全文索引】复选框。
在【数据库文件】列表中包括两行,一行是数据库文件,而另一行是日记文件。通过单击下面的【添加】、【删除】按钮添加或删除数据库文件。
切换到【选项页】、在这里可以设置数据库的排序规则、恢复模式、兼容级别和其他属性。
切换到【文件组】页,在这里可以添加或删除文件组。
完成以上操作后,单击【确定】按钮关闭【新建数据库】对话框。至此“新建的数据”数据库创建成功。新建的数据库可以再【对象资源管理器】窗口看到。